Transaction 28fba01b9bb311670c61a154d806244a1714a0b1833651511e52061ff08c5e6a
1 Input
1 Output
-
28fba01b9bb311670c61a154d806244a1714a0b1833651511e52061ff08c5e6a:0
- value
- 28600000
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b3d799c86d69fc9b5e82cb14e1640340f288142c OP_EQUAL
- address
- 3J5wA5gyUVk5ZfzQVb8NijWPR2EcJFvtyn